使用OpenAI GPT-4开发高级对话应用的方法

近年来,随着人工智能技术的飞速发展,越来越多的应用场景开始涌现。其中,高级对话应用成为了备受关注的一个领域。OpenAI推出的GPT-4模型,以其强大的语言理解和生成能力,为高级对话应用的开发提供了强有力的支持。本文将详细介绍如何使用OpenAI GPT-4开发高级对话应用的方法,并通过一个实际案例讲述一个人的故事,让大家更加深入地了解这一技术。

一、OpenAI GPT-4简介

GPT-4是OpenAI于2020年推出的新一代语言模型,其性能相较于前一代GPT-3有了显著的提升。GPT-4采用了深度学习技术,通过大量文本数据进行训练,从而实现对自然语言的高效理解和生成。GPT-4在多项语言理解和生成任务上取得了优异成绩,为高级对话应用的开发提供了坚实的基础。

二、使用OpenAI GPT-4开发高级对话应用的方法

  1. 数据准备

在使用GPT-4开发高级对话应用之前,首先需要准备相应的数据。这些数据可以是文本、语音、图像等多种形式。在数据准备过程中,需要注意以下几点:

(1)数据质量:确保数据具有高准确性和多样性,以便模型在训练过程中能够学习到更多的知识。

(2)数据标注:对于需要标注的数据,如文本分类、情感分析等,需要确保标注的准确性。

(3)数据清洗:去除数据中的噪声和冗余信息,提高数据质量。


  1. 模型训练

在准备好数据后,即可开始使用GPT-4进行模型训练。以下是一个简单的训练流程:

(1)数据预处理:将数据转换为模型可接受的格式,如将文本数据转换为向量表示。

(2)模型配置:根据应用需求,配置GPT-4的模型参数,如隐藏层大小、学习率等。

(3)模型训练:使用训练数据进行模型训练,过程中需要不断调整模型参数,以优化模型性能。

(4)模型评估:使用验证集评估模型性能,根据评估结果调整模型参数。


  1. 应用开发

在模型训练完成后,即可将GPT-4应用于高级对话应用开发。以下是一个简单的应用开发流程:

(1)界面设计:设计对话界面,包括文本输入框、按钮等。

(2)模型集成:将训练好的模型集成到应用中,实现对话功能。

(3)交互逻辑:根据用户输入,调用模型进行语言理解和生成,并将结果展示给用户。

(4)性能优化:根据实际应用场景,对模型进行优化,提高对话效果。

三、案例:一个人工智能客服的故事

小李是一名软件工程师,他热衷于研究人工智能技术。某天,他偶然了解到OpenAI GPT-4模型,并被其强大的语言理解能力所吸引。于是,他决定利用GPT-4开发一款高级对话应用——人工智能客服。

小李首先收集了大量客服对话数据,包括文本、语音、图像等多种形式。随后,他使用这些数据进行模型训练,经过多次尝试和调整,终于训练出了一个性能良好的GPT-4模型。

在模型训练完成后,小李开始着手开发人工智能客服应用。他设计了简洁明了的界面,将训练好的模型集成到应用中。在实际应用中,用户可以通过文本或语音输入问题,人工智能客服会根据问题内容调用GPT-4模型进行理解,并给出相应的解答。

随着应用的不断优化,小李的人工智能客服在处理客户问题时表现得越来越出色。它不仅能够准确地理解用户意图,还能根据上下文进行连贯的对话。这使得客户在使用人工智能客服时,感受到了前所未有的便捷和高效。

经过一段时间的发展,小李的人工智能客服得到了越来越多用户的认可,成为公司的一大亮点。这也让小李更加坚定了研究人工智能技术的信心。

总之,OpenAI GPT-4为高级对话应用开发提供了强大的支持。通过本文所介绍的方法,开发者可以轻松地将GPT-4应用于实际应用场景。相信在不久的将来,高级对话应用将为我们带来更多惊喜。

猜你喜欢:AI语音对话